Marina proximity is not the same as owning a transferable boat slip. This buyer-focused guide examines the public positioning of Delano Residences & Hotel Miami and Five Park Miami Beach, the practical value of nearby dockage, and the bridge and route questions that should be resolved before purchase.

For a yacht owner, bay views and nearby docks can make a residence feel inherently nautical. Legally and operationally, however, proximity to a marina is not the same as ownership of a berth. That distinction is particularly important when evaluating Delano Residences & Hotel Miami and Five Park Miami Beach.
Both properties occupy compelling positions near Biscayne Bay, yet neither has established that condominium title includes a deeded slip, assigned berth, priority right, or transferable marina interest. Waterfront buyers should therefore value the residence and its boat accommodation as separate assets unless the governing documents expressly connect them.
“Marina access” is a broad phrase that may describe convenient geography rather than a property interest. A berth might take the form of deeded real estate, a lease for a defined term, a revocable license, a club privilege, or an arrangement subject to marina approval. Each structure carries different implications for renewal, resale, assignment, cost, and control.
Boat-slip due diligence should begin with the condominium declaration, purchase agreement, marina lease or license, and any club documents. Buyers should determine who controls the berth, whether it can pass with a unit sale, whether a purchaser must qualify independently, and whether a transfer requires consent. The answer should be documented in writing-not inferred from renderings, views, or walking distance.
Planned for 400 Biscayne Boulevard in Downtown Miami, Delano is positioned overlooking Biscayne Bay and steps from premier marinas, including Bayside Marina and Bayfront Park. Its residential amenities also include access to Delano Miami Beach. Those lifestyle connections are meaningful, but the amenity program does not identify an on-site marina, deeded slips, or assigned berths.
The distinction emerges in the treatment of specific property rights. Deeded private office suites are differentiated from general marina access, while no comparable provision establishes that a boat slip is deeded to a residence. Unless the purchase documents provide a specific benefit, an owner seeking regular dockage should expect to contract separately with a nearby operator.

Five Park stands at the southern entrance to Miami Beach, near Canopy Park, South of Fifth, and the MacArthur Causeway corridor. Its positioning emphasizes the park setting, resident amenities, and connectivity rather than an on-site marina or deeded slips. No recorded priority rights for owners at Miami Beach Marina have been established.
The marina at 300 Alton Road is the most conveniently positioned major docking facility for Five Park residents. It offers wet slips, transient slips, and boat lifts, with arrangements made directly through the marina rather than conveyed through Five Park’s condominium title. Dock assistants can help vessels enter and leave slips while supporting services such as luggage and grocery delivery.
That separation can still create an elegant ownership experience, provided availability and contract terms suit the vessel. Government Cut is the principal direct route from Biscayne Bay to the Atlantic and has no overhead bridge-clearance limit. From the South Beach island chain, a vessel can reach the ocean through this route without encountering a fixed overhead bridge. For Five Park paired with separate dockage at Miami Beach Marina, this generally presents fewer bridge-clearance complications than a berth requiring passage beneath the Venetian or MacArthur causeway bridges.
Those causeways have restricted vertical or horizontal clearances under applicable local thresholds. Slow-speed, minimum-wake requirements also apply within 300 feet of several Biscayne Bay causeway bridges, potentially lengthening travel time even when a vessel can pass safely.
Clearance is only one element of route planning. A buyer should test the actual berth-to-ocean journey, accounting for vessel height, length overall, beam, draft, channel depth, bridge operations, minimum-wake areas, and traffic. The shortest distance on a map is not always the most efficient route on the water.
Before assigning value to a marina benefit, request a written description of the right and confirm whether it is deeded, leased, licensed, membership-based, assignable, renewable, or subject to consent. Verify permitted vessel dimensions, shore power, lift capability, fueling access, crew procedures, insurance requirements, and hurricane protocols.
For both Delano and Five Park, prudent underwriting means pricing the residence without an included berth unless executed documents prove otherwise. Any separate marina commitment should then be reviewed for term, fees, termination rights, waiting-list exposure, and resale treatment.
